即时通讯中的消息防篡改与防篡改检测技术有哪些?

在当今数字化时代,即时通讯工具已成为人们日常生活中不可或缺的一部分。然而,随着信息传播速度的加快,消息篡改和伪造的风险也随之增加。为了保障通讯安全,本文将探讨即时通讯中的消息防篡改与防篡改检测技术。

消息防篡改技术

  1. 数字签名:数字签名技术是保障消息防篡改的重要手段。通过使用公钥和私钥对消息进行加密和解密,确保消息在传输过程中不被篡改。数字签名技术广泛应用于电子邮件、即时通讯等领域。

  2. 哈希算法:哈希算法可以将任意长度的消息转换为固定长度的哈希值。如果消息被篡改,其哈希值也会发生变化。通过比对哈希值,可以判断消息是否被篡改。

  3. 对称加密:对称加密技术使用相同的密钥对消息进行加密和解密。在即时通讯中,对称加密技术可以保障消息在传输过程中的安全性。

消息防篡改检测技术

  1. 篡改检测算法:篡改检测算法可以对消息进行实时检测,一旦发现篡改行为,立即发出警报。常见的篡改检测算法包括:CRC校验、MD5校验等。

  2. 区块链技术:区块链技术具有去中心化、不可篡改等特点,可以应用于即时通讯中的消息防篡改检测。通过将消息记录在区块链上,确保消息的真实性和完整性。

  3. 人工智能技术:人工智能技术可以用于分析消息内容,识别潜在的篡改行为。例如,通过机器学习算法,可以识别出与正常消息差异较大的篡改消息。

案例分析

以某知名即时通讯软件为例,该软件采用了数字签名和哈希算法等技术来保障消息防篡改。在实际应用中,用户发送的消息会经过加密,并附加数字签名。接收方在解密消息的同时,也会验证数字签名和哈希值,确保消息未被篡改。

总结

在即时通讯中,消息防篡改与防篡改检测技术至关重要。通过采用数字签名、哈希算法、对称加密等技术,可以有效保障消息在传输过程中的安全性。同时,结合篡改检测算法、区块链技术和人工智能技术,可以进一步提高即时通讯的安全性。在未来的发展中,随着技术的不断进步,消息防篡改与防篡改检测技术将更加完善,为用户带来更加安全的通讯体验。

猜你喜欢:音视频SDK接入